Rummagene: massive mining of gene sets from supporting materials of biomedical research publications is a dataset published in Communications Biology (2024). On theSindex it has a DataRank of 0.698, placing it in the top 28.6% of the data-sharing corpus. It has been cited 26 times, with 17 citing works in its 1-hop citation network. Its calibrated FAIR score is 33/100.
